I'd be happy w/ that score....i take my test on saturday and was wondering what your practice scores were like just for comparison.
 
I'd be happy w/ that score....i take my test on saturday and was wondering what your practice scores were like just for comparison.


Kaplan Qbank - 60-61 avg 90% complete
usmleworld - 58-59 avg 35-40 % complete
Kaplan full length - 69% (3 weeks out) our school correlates that to a 228ish
Free 150 - 83% 5 weeks out - first exam i took
NBME 1 - 520 / 227 (i think) 2 weeks out
UWSA 1 - 223 - 10 days out
DIT predictive exam - 82% Correlates to 239.25 +/- 9.25 (taken the night or two nights before the exam)

I did all kaplan live review lectures (three weeks long) plus read took notes in all corresponding books, first aid, DIT (doctors in training only about halfway through), lange path cards once through, brs pharm cards once through, elsevier micro cards 1.5 X through. I also took a COMSAE (comlex predictive and got a correctyed score of 570 in case youre a DO)

It was an F-load of work but it got me where i wanted to be.

I took the USMLE Step 1 on 6-25-09. I studied hard for about two months.

UW Qbank - 65-70% (100% completed) - It started around 65% and went up to 75-80% correct after 2 months.

NBME #1 (2 months before exam): 212
UW Practice test 1 (2 wks before exam): 252
NBME #6 (10 days before exam): 235
UW Practice test 2 (1 wk before exam): 252 (again!)


USMLE Step 1 score: 252 / 99 I'm completely thrilled/shocked/amazed !

My goal during studying was just to crack 230. I thought cracking 240 would be close to impossible. This is just more than I could have ever asked for.

I also didn't believe the UW Practice test results because I had read many, many postings on this site by people saying it over-estimated their score by 10-20 pts.

The resources I used were: High Yield Neuroanatomy, First Aid (2-3x), Goljan audio tapes, BRS Behavioral Sciences, BRS Pharm Cards, First Aid Clinical Cases.
